Set on 7+ beautifully developed acres, 6725 Shirland Rd is a distinctive estate property offering a remarkable combination of privacy, recreation & carefully cultivated outdoor living. The grounds have been developed over decades with mature trees, broad lawns, specimen plantings, orchard-style groupings and an elaborate waterscape featuring interconnected ponds, cascading waterfalls, stone-lined channels and lush landscaping. Extensive paver patios, stone walkways, retaining walls and multiple gathering areas create a setting that feels more like a private nature retreat than a traditional acreage property. A large front wraparound deck extends the living space outdoors and captures views across the grounds. Inside, the expansive ranch offers generous room sizes and a warm, comfortable architect designed layout. The kitchen is a true centerpiece, featuring extensive cabinetry, a large center sink island and breakfast bar, hardwood flooring, built-in work areas and an adjoining dining space with additional built in cabinetry overlooking the landscape. The oversized primary suite offers abundant space, extensive built-in storage and direct deck access the front, and side wrap around deck. Additional main-floor living areas provide flexibility for entertaining, office use & everyday living. The finished lower level adds substantial recreational space with a family room, fireplace, wet bar/kitchenette area, bedroom, bath and additional flexible-use and storage spaces. A 25x45 outbuilding provides excellent space for workshop use, livestock, hobbies, equipment or storage. The property also includes a custom elevated treehouse/playhouse with wraparound deck, climbing wall, zip line, slide, & fireman pole. There is even a stand alone garden / storage shed. From the winding drive and mature landscape to the waterfalls, patios, deck, outbuilding and one-of-a-kind outdoor amenities, this is a property that would be extraordinarily difficult to recreate and this is it's introduction to the market after 5 decades of cultivation.
The AG Agricultural Priority District is intended to promote and protect agricultural land and the agricultural industry which is vitally important to Winnebago County's economy. The standards of the AG District are to protect and promote the continuation of farming, and to protect agricultural land uses from incompatible residential developments. The AG District is intended to implement the agricultural policies outlined in the Winnebago County 2030 Land Resource Management Plan.
